CHANGES (more or less)
-new title (Spectacular Spiderman) cause I saw the thread on Spence's Amazing Spiderman, and was like...what would a sequel to that be called? So I took a parellel Spiderman comic. You could call Spiderman 3 ULTIMATE SPIDERMAN! Huh?
-lame-ass music montage in the middle (has been extended! ah jk!)
-groaner dialogue
-asian lady singing the two versions of the spiderman theme gone
-wedding is moved to after we first see Mary Jane's second thoughts about marriage, so there's much more tension in the coffee shop when she's putting her heart out there for Peter (very cool), i did this cause i wanted the wedding scene in the movie, while at the same time having a darker denoument after Spiderman defeats Doc Ock.
-took out the new yorkers coming to spidey's aid ("you'll have to go through me!") cause though behavior such as this we all know is very typical of new yorkers (just watch the Borat movie), it came out all kinda cheesy.
-intelligence is not a privilage all throughout the movie now, Ock doesn't contradict himself at the end.

new runtime: from 127 minutes down to 112
